The Karate School

Rocky Silva’s American Karate welcomes you and your family to our brand new, state-of-the-art training center located at 1275 Fall River Avenue in Seekonk, MA.  This 8,100 square foot training center celebrated its grand opening in October of 2014, 18 years to the day that we moved our karate family from Barrington, RI to the current location in Seekonk, Massachusetts.  Although R.S.A.K. has been impacting the community since it was founded in 1990, this new center for learning and growth has taken the martial arts experience to a whole new level and we are excited to share it with you!
